Helpful and friendly Barbara really makes this place, and she makes a great breakfast! The room is perfectly acceptable with the fridge and tea and coffee making facilities on request. A fan keeps you cool enough at night, it can be hot during the day without air conditioning. There’s a large outdoor seating area, including a pool table. Location is a short walk from the blue lagoon, there is a small container shop nearby for supplies, but no restaurants nearby. Without a car, we used route taxis to get us around. They are frequent on the main road. Frenchman’s beach is a great place to spend a day and have a meal.

In 43 years of business/relaxation trips to Jamaica, I cannot recall a more welcoming and positive place to stay than Barbara's Polish Princess Guest House, a few miles from Port Antonio. VERY much a bargain for those not needing the All-Inclusive experience in JA. The lush foliage of Portland Parish surrounds her comfortable location, and is a mile or so from one of the island's most beautiful beaches, Frenchman's Cove. An excellent breakfast is served each morn. The accommodations make for a simple, clean setting, the staff is efficient, and the owner is a fine source of recommendations for this area. No hassle, no stress: just one of the best corners I've experienced on this island.

Nestled within the lush vibrant greenery just outside Port Antonio, this guest house is a bit of a hidden gem. Barbara is a lovely and very accommodating host, and her breakfasts are just like I've read in reviews - legendary!|Best cinnamon pancakes I've ever had :)|Bedrooms are decent size and clean, and we felt safe and well looked after. I was very impressed by netted windows, so no mosquitos even with the window open at night. |Lovely roof terrace where breakfast is served, but you can chill there anytime. |Watching tropical rain in the middle of the night on the roof terrace was a magical experience. |5 mins walk to the main road, Winnifred Beach is 30 mins walk (10 mins by taxi you can hail on the main road) |20 mins by taxi to Port Antonio, should you fancy a night out. ||Lovely place, would definitely recommend and stay again.

We loved our stay at Polish Princess. The guest house is very nice, with spacious rooms (including walk-in-closet) and a big terrace to hang out. Barbara is the nicest host, always helpful and charming. Breakfast is plenty and delicious and two wonderful, local Winifred Beach is just a 20 min walk away. And only few minutes from the Guest House you’ll find Tropical Lagoon Resort, which has free access to a small beach down at Blue Lagoon. Make sure to ask at reception whether the bar at the beach is open, Steve serves the best cocktails while you dream away in a hammock. You can also rent kayaks and go see some turtles.||For us, Port Antonio was definitely the best place to stay in Jamaica!
